2,4-D Hormesis Effect on Soybean

Abstract: The hormesis effect of 2,4-D, applied at two stages of soybean development, on the physiological components of crop yield, was investigated. Soybean seeds of the cultivar ‘AG 3680 IPRO’ were sown in pots containing 7 L of a substrate and kept in a greenhouse. A randomized complete block design with four replicates was used. Eighteen treatments were tested, arranged in a split-plot scheme. The plots consisted of two stages of herbicide application (V4 and V6), and the split-plots were arranged by nine 2,4-D dos… Show more
